Tartalmi leírás:
Some seashells of the Philippine venus species and sea coral of
Porites
sp. were studied by means of FT-Raman, Fourier transform
infrared
spectroscopy (FTIR) and Far-FTIR spectroscopic methods. The
Raman
spectra show that both Porites sp. and A venus are of
aragonite-structured CaCO3. Detailed spectral analysis, however,
reveals some small differences, due to differences in the
crystallite
size or habit and to different minor element contents. IR
spectra show
that Porites sp. contains also some small quantities of
calcite-structured carbonates. The nu(2) band (shoulder) of
calcite at
875.7 cm(-1) is present in the IR spectrum. The separation of
the two
nu(2) bands (856.4 cm(-1) for aragonite and 875.7 cm(-1) for
calcite)
suggests the absence of solid solution of the two polymorphic
phases of
CaCO3. Spectroscopic results were confirmed also by X-ray powder
diffraction measurements. Copyright (c) 2008 John Wiley & Sons,
